A Thorn Bush that Grows in the Path ~The missionary career of Ann Hamilton 1815-1823 

By Karel Schoeman 

Ann Hamilton, as the wife of a missionary artisan, was not expected to be more than an assistant to her husband, and when she tried to establish a wider field of activity for herself, she speedily incurred the powerful and effective hostility of both Dr Philip and Robert Moffat. . Her life with its limitations and frustrations is to be regarded as typical of the lot of women on the mission field in the early nineteenth century.
